Microstructural characterization of rheo-cast billets prepared by variant pouring temperatures
چکیده انگلیسی

The current article reports on the effect of pouring temperature on the morphology of primary α-Al particles and the rheological behaviour of the resulting microstructures for semi-solid Al–Si 356 alloy. Attempts have been made to explain the solidification mechanism of the primary α-Al particles in the as-cast semi-solid billets and to establish a correlation between the morphology of α-Al phase and viscosity of the billets, by employing quantitative metallography and parallel plate compression viscometry tests.The results have shown that the dendritic primary α-Al structures formed at the highest pouring temperatures of 675–695 °C used in this study, have the greatest viscosity numbers. They are almost two orders of magnitude greater than those for rosette structure formed at moderate pouring temperatures of 630–645 °C. The viscosity of the dendritic primary α-Al structures is three orders of magnitude greater than those for globular morphology formed at the lowest pouring temperature of 615 °C.
